How old is your baby? Is she on formula or breast milk?

Either she is allergic to something you are eating (usulaay milk and cheese are the culprits), has a stomach flu (which is a little unlikely) or you need to switch formulas (she might be lactose intolerant or need a soy formula). You need to contact your doctor/pediatrician about this as well.
